The Neighborhood:
Grand Bay, known as the watermelon capital of Alabama, is a small farming community centrally located to many popular Gulf Coast attractions. It is home to the Grand Bay Watermelon Festival held every year on The Fourth of July when the town gathers to celebrate the South’s best-tasting watermelon. Fresh Grand Bay-grown watermelon is served by the slice, and the Watermelon Festival Queen is crowned during the beauty contest. There is also live music and small fair rides for the kids.

There are several local eateries in Grand Bay, including hometown favorite Sams Super Burger that serves American classics, and Kitchen of the Sea, the local food truck that’s often parked in the center of town serving the freshest seafood.

Dauphin Island is a small island situated just off the the beautiful Alabama Gulf Coast. Tourists, snow birds and families flock to Dauphin Island year-round for the miles of beaches, the fresh Gulf Coast seafood and world-class deep sea fishing. the Dauphin Island Fishing Rodeo during July brings more than 75,000 spectators to the island for a weekend of fun and sports fishing.

Mobile hosts many events throughout the year, but none compare to Mardi Gras celebrated every spring when tens of thousands join together all around the city for parades, masquerade balls and other fun events surrounding this Southern celebration.

Downtown Mobile has many different attractions that may interest families and tourists, including the USS Alabama battleship docked in Mobile Bay, and Fort Conde, an 18th century fort built by the French during the colonial period. (Both are available to tour.) While you’re exploring downtown, be sure to take a stroll down Dauphin Street to see the old historic buildings of Mobile, many of which are now restaurants featuring the finest Gulf Coast cuisine.
